The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) program at Pacific College is designed to equip students with the knowledge, skills, and clinical judgment necessary to provide competent and compassionate nursing care. This comprehensive program typically spans 12-18 months and combines classroom instruction with hands-on clinical experience. Students learn essential nursing skills such as taking vital signs, administering medications, wound care, and assisting patients with activities of daily living. The curriculum covers a wide range of topics, including anatomy and physiology, pharmacology, medical-surgical nursing, maternal-child health, and mental health nursing. Clinical rotations in diverse healthcare settings provide students with real-world experience and the opportunity to apply their knowledge under the supervision of experienced nurses. Upon successful completion of the program, graduates are eligible to sit for the NCLEX-PN examination and, upon passing, become licensed practical nurses. LPNs work in a variety of settings, including hospitals, nursing homes, clinics, and home healthcare agencies, providing direct patient care and working as part of a healthcare team. Frequently Asked Questions About Pacific College

What Type of School is Pacific College? 4-year, primarily associate’s, Private for-profit


What type of LPN Programs are Offered? One but less than two years certificate|Associate’s degree|Bachelor’s degree|Master’s degree


What is the Campus Setting? City: Midsize


Is There Campus Housing? No


What is the Student Population? 272


How Many Undergraduate Students Are There? 257


What is the Pacific College Graduation Rate? 76%
